Who Is Sameer Pal Srow? Retired IAS Officer Appointed Haryana Quality Assurance Authority Chairperson

The Haryana govt has appointed retired IAS officer Sameer Pal Srow as Chairperson of the Quality Assurance Authority (QAA), reinforcing its focus on quality standards, transparency, accountability, and stricter monitoring of government infrastructure and public service delivery.
Indian Masterminds Stories

Chandigarh: In a significant administrative appointment aimed at strengthening quality oversight in government projects, the Haryana government has appointed retired IAS officer Sameer Pal Srow (2002 batch) as the Chairperson of the Haryana Quality Assurance Authority (QAA).

The appointment, announced through an official government release, comes at a time when the state has intensified its focus on ensuring high-quality public infrastructure and efficient delivery of government services.

Appointment Aims to Strengthen Quality Oversight

According to the Haryana government, Srow brings decades of administrative experience to the position and is expected to enhance the Quality Assurance Authority’s monitoring of quality standards across government departments, public sector undertakings (PSUs), and welfare programmes.

The authority plays a crucial role in evaluating the quality of public works, promoting transparency and accountability, and improving the implementation of government policies and services.

His appointment is expected to reinforce Haryana’s efforts to improve governance while ensuring better execution of development projects.

CM Nayab Singh Saini’s Focus on Quality Infrastructure

The appointment follows Chief Minister Nayab Singh Saini’s recent directive reiterating the government’s zero-tolerance policy towards poor-quality construction in public projects.

During a recent review meeting of the Quality Assurance Authority, the Chief Minister instructed all departments to strictly adhere to prescribed construction specifications, with particular emphasis on road infrastructure.

He warned that officers and employees found responsible for negligence, substandard construction, or violations of rules would face strict disciplinary action.

Expanded Role for Technical Audits

The Chief Minister also directed the Quality Assurance Authority to expand its periodic technical audits to include projects executed by Central Public Sector Undertakings (CPSUs) operating in Haryana.

The review covered projects undertaken by departments including:

  • Irrigation
  • Public Works
  • Power
  • Public Health Engineering

Technical audit reports assessing project planning, construction quality, compliance with standards, and areas requiring improvement were presented during the meeting.

Key Reform Measures Suggested

During the review, several governance reforms were discussed to improve quality assurance in public infrastructure.

These include:

  • Linking contractor payments with quality performance.
  • Conducting social cost-benefit and environmental impact assessments for major projects.
  • Revising the Haryana Schedule of Rates every six months.
  • Framing a comprehensive policy to improve quality and safety standards in private, particularly multi-storey, buildings.
  • Initiating time-bound disciplinary proceedings wherever technical audits identify negligence or violations.

Who Is Sameer Pal Srow?

Mr Srow is a retired IAS officer of the Haryana cadre with an extensive administrative career spanning several important leadership assignments.

Over the years, he has held several key positions in the Haryana government, including:

  • Chairman, State Environment Impact Assessment Authority (SEIAA), appointed by the Union Ministry of Environment, Forest and Climate Change.
  • Director General/Director, Haryana Information, Public Relations and Languages Department.
  • Deputy Commissioner, Panipat.
  • Municipal Commissioner, Panipat.
  • Ex-officio Director, Haryana Fire Services.

Known for his administrative expertise, Srow has worked extensively in the areas of governance reforms, environmental clearances, public administration, and service delivery.

Role of Haryana Quality Assurance Authority

The Haryana Quality Assurance Authority is responsible for monitoring and evaluating quality standards in government departments, public sector undertakings, and welfare schemes.

Its mandate includes strengthening transparency, improving accountability, conducting technical audits, and ensuring that government infrastructure and public services meet prescribed quality benchmarks.

With Sameer Pal Srow at the helm, the authority is expected to further strengthen oversight mechanisms and support the state’s efforts to deliver high-quality public infrastructure and citizen-centric governance.
